bq cmd query Google Sheet Table occur “Access Denied: BigQuery BigQuery: No OAuth token with Google Drive scope was found” Error

I presume you are using bq command line tool which comes with Cloud SDK.

To use bq you had to procure credentials, most likely you used

gcloud auth login

By default these credentials do not get drive scope. You have to explicitly request it via

gcloud auth login --enable-gdrive-access

Now running bq to access Google Drive data should work.

Chances are the 'https://www.googleapis.com/auth/drive.readonly' scope is missing in the credentials of your request.

Run auth revoke then auth login if only the latter doesn't work.

gcloud auth revoke
gcloud auth login --enable-gdrive-access

Here's the complete answer based on Karl Lin's comment to the accepted answer.

rm -rf ~/.config/gcloud 
gcloud auth login --enable-gdrive-access

I needed to delete ~/.config/gcloud or it won't work.
